Falfurrias came into Tuesday's game having lost five straight, but that streak is now in the rearview. They came out on top against the Banquete Bulldogs by a score of 10-6 on Tuesday. Falfurrias' victory was all the more impressive since Banquete was averaging only 3.12 runs allowed on the season.
Kayci Menchaca made a splash while hitting and pitching. She looked comfortable on the mound, striking out ten batters over seven innings while giving up just two earned (and four unearned) runs off nine hits. Menchaca has been consistent recently: she hasn't pitched less than five innings in five consecutive pitching appearances. Menchaca was also solid in the batter's box, going 1-for-3 with two runs and a triple.
In other batting news, Falfurrias got a big performance out of Bela Ochoa, who got on base in three of her five plate appearances with a triple and a run. Another player making a difference was Eliza Molina, who went 1-for-5 with a home run and three RBI.
Falfurrias' win ended a four-game drought on the road and puts them at 5-13. As for Banquete, their defeat dropped their record down to 12-4-1.
Falfurrias will be playing at home against San Diego at 6:30 p.m. on Friday. San Diego's pitching crew has only allowed 3.5 runs per game this season, so Falfurrias' hitters will have their work cut out for them. Banquete does not have any more games scheduled as of now.
